ICU Outcomes Comparison — Peer
The intention of this analysis is to provide members with benchmark information related to ICU metrics and ICU patients, to gain a better understanding of ICU LOS, Returns to the ICU, and ICU Mortality (both patients that died in the ICU, and patients that died after being in the ICU). You can use the analysis to identify opportunities for improvement relative to peer performance.

Frequently Asked Questions
LOS in ICU is counted for each ICU stay separately. In the following example, the patient had two ICU episodes. The first episode had LOS in ICU as 3 days and the second as 2 days. In the encounter-based report, this patient’s total LOS in ICU is counted as 5 days.
Day count is calculated by ICU Room and Board by billing dates, and exact hours of day is unknown. Therefore, this metric is dependent on billing practice.
For example, in a case where a patient was admitted in ICU on 01/01 and transferred to another site of care in the sample hospital on 01/02, LOS in ICU would be counted as 1 day if ICU Room and Board was only billed only on 01/01. However, LOS in ICU would be counted as 2 days if ICU Room and Board was billed on both 01/01 and 01/02.
To be included in the ventilator days report, a patient’s record needs to have at least one ICU R&B charge, one mechanical ventilation charge, one ICD procedure code indicating mechanical ventilation. However, our calculation does not check the alignment of the date stamp of these three conditions. We recognized that these date stamps may not always be aligned due to imperfect data.
